In a stunning turn of events that has shaken up the NBA, the Los Angeles Lakers have pulled off a monumental trade, acquiring NBA superstar Luka Doncic from the Dallas Mavericks. In exchange, the Lakers will send Anthony Davis, Max Christie, and a 2029 first-round draft pick to Dallas, the Mavericks confirmed on Sunday.
The news, first reported by ESPN’s Shams Charania on Saturday, marks a significant shift in the league’s landscape. Luka Doncic, 25, is currently sidelined with a calf injury but has been putting up impressive numbers this season, averaging 28.1 points, 8.3 rebounds, and 7.8 assists per game in 22 games played.
In a statement, Dallas general manager Nico Harrison expressed his gratitude to Doncic, acknowledging his central role in the team’s success, including their recent NBA Finals appearance. Harrison emphasized that the team is now looking toward a new chapter with Anthony Davis, praising his two-way skills and ability to elevate the team defensively.
The deal comes just hours after the Lakers’ 128-112 victory over the New York Knicks at Madison Square Garden on Saturday night, where LeBron James starred with 33 points, 12 assists, and 11 rebounds, marking his 10th triple-double of the season. The Lakers’ star forward, 40, extended his winning record at Madison Square Garden to 23-9.
The trade, however, comes at a steep price for the Lakers. Anthony Davis, who has been LeBron James’ key partner since their championship win in the 2019-2020 season, will depart. Davis, who has averaged 25.7 points, 11.9 rebounds, and 3.4 assists per game this season, was also recently named to his 10th career All-Star Game. He has missed the past two games due to an abdominal strain.
According to ESPN’s Tim MacMahon, the Mavericks had expressed “major concerns” about Doncic’s conditioning and his upcoming supermax contract extension, which may have influenced the decision to trade him.
As part of the deal, the Utah Jazz will acquire Jalen Hood-Schifino, a 2025 Los Angeles Clippers second-round draft pick, and a 2025 Mavericks second-round pick, rounding out the transaction.
